Djokovic eases to first round win

Had it not been for the 30 degree-plus temperatures at Rod Laver Arena on Tuesday, men's top seed Novak Djokovic would have barely broken a sweat in his first round victory.

Although Italian Lorenzi showed early promise in breaking the Serbian's serve, his challenge faded quickly as Djokovic ran away with the match 6-2, 6-0, 6-0 on centre court.

The 2011 champion hit 22 winners to the Italian's 10, and made just 13 unforced errors compared to Lorenzi's 30.

The win marks a strong return to competitive tennis for the Serbian, who took an extended break over the off-season.

He will face either Santiago Giraldo or qualifier Matteo Viola in the second round.
